What is a GIF source file?
GIF, or Graphic Interchange Format, is a file extension for an often animated raster graphics file and is the second most common image format used on the World Wide Web after JPEG. GIF uses the LZW compression algorithm and is owned by Unisys.

What is a GIF vs meme?
The main difference between an animated gif and a meme is that memes tend to be static images that make a topical or pop culture reference and animated gifs are, more simply, moving images. You can find all the animated gif memes that your heart desires at website such as Giphy and Awesome Gifs.
How do I find the source of a video?
Go to Google Images and click the camera icon (in the search bar). Click “Upload an image” and choose a good quality screenshot, then click search. A list of images that Google recognized will appear. Browse through them to find your source video.

What app opens GIFs?
If you're using macOS, Apple Preview, Safari, and the Adobe programs mentioned above can work with GIF files. On Linux, use GIMP, while iOS and Android devices (and any desktop OS) can view GIF files in Google Drive. Some mobile devices open GIF files in their respective default photo applications.
